      As far as I know, the "B" version just has a few upgrades so that the press is a bit safer. Only the B is offered new. I had dillon rebuild my 550b and they do upgrades at that time, if your press has the older equipment. I sent in an old powder thrower and they sent back a brand new thrower that is the new style. If you do get a used press and need it worked on, they charge around $65 to cover shipping back to you and usually cover parts and labor under that fee.

        You didn't say what calibers you were looking to reload. If you are just looking at pistol and have no intentions of EVER going to rifle, look at the Dillon Square Deal "B". You will often see used ones discounted more than the 550b because they are pistol only presses and use proprietary dies. But they are great presses if pistol is all you want.
